Lera rated a book it was amazing
House of Open Wounds by Adrian Tchaikovsky
Rate this book
Clear rating
Just wanted this story to keep on going. Not quite the intricate masterpiece as the first in the series - very focused on one group - but perhaps because of this it was much easier to care about the characters. & full of creativity and humour.
Lera rated a book it was amazing
City of Last Chances by Adrian Tchaikovsky
Rate this book
Clear rating
Expertly crafted. Riveting. This series feels to me like an homage to Pratchett - this one is about an occupied City, and the many groups scheming within it, with a strong splash of vivid and funny social satire.
